Nirvan Singh charged, put on $100,000 bail for alleged racial abuse against policewoman

Attorney Nirvan Singh, the lawyer who allegedly hurled racial and other insults at a police constable just over a month ago was on Wednesday charged and placed on $100,000 bail when he appeared at the Georgetown Magistrates’ Court.
The Police Constable at the centre of the issue is Shawnette Bollers. The Guyana Police Force has so far not issued a statement on the alleged abuse of the rank and has also failed to bring any charge against Singh, who has since denied the allegations. The private charge was filed by Attorney Eusi Anderson, who is representing Bollers.

Singh is the son of retired former chancellor of the judiciary, Carl Singh. According to the court particulars on the 20th March at Middle and Cummings Street, Georgetown, Nirvan Singh allegedly incited racial hostility towards Bollers in contravention of the Racial Hostility Act on the grounds of her race as an Afro Guyanese.
